About C J Wallace
C J Wallace is a scholar working on Surgery, Neurology, Epidemiology, Rheumatology and Molecular Biology, having authored 13 papers that have together received 336 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Meningioma and schwannoma management (2 papers), Peripheral Nerve Disorders (2 papers), Cervical and Thoracic Myelopathy (2 papers), Orthopedic Surgery and Rehabilitation (1 paper), Traumatic Brain Injury and Neurovascular Disturbances (1 paper), Management of metastatic bone disease (1 paper), Neurofibromatosis and Schwannoma Cases (1 paper) and Drug-Induced Ocular Toxicity (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Emergency Medicine (39 citations), Neurology (65 citations), Pathology and Forensic Medicine (54 citations), Physiology (66 citations) and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(44 citations). C J Wallace has collaborated with scholars based in Canada and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Roland N. Auer, J.B. Harris, Torrey Seland, Gordon Blackburn-Munro, Robert Dalziel, Arthur W. Clark, J. M. Bilbao, John P. Quinn, Sue Fleetwood‐Walker and Kara Hunter. Their work appears in journals such as American Journal of Neuroradiology, Canadian Journal of Neurological Sciences / Journal Canadien des Sciences Neurologiques, Spinal Cord, Journal of the Neurological Sciences and American Journal of Roentgenology.
